Benny Lee Dupuy, age 73, of Lincoln

December 23, 1940 – February 15, 2014

Benny “Ben” Lee Dupuy, age 73 of Lincoln, Montana passed away Saturday, February 15, 2014.  Ben was born on December 23, 1940 in Pineville, Louisiana to Harry and Ida Dupuy.

Ben was born and raised in Louisiana until he enlisted into the Navy on March of 1959 through March of 1963 and was stationed aboard the USS Lexington and the USS Midway. Ben married Carol L. Davis on December 21, 1962 in Arleta California; their marriage produced two sons, James and Joseph.  Ben was a devoted husband and father; he loved the lord and loved helping others.  He was always strong and passionate in his beliefs and had a great sense of humor.

In his free time, Ben enjoyed fishing, hunting, camping, carving, woodworking, and making log beds.  He enjoyed anytime he could spend outdoors.

Ben was preceded in death by his parents, Harry and Ida Dupuy; brothers Joseph, Harry Jr., Essex; sister Sadie; mother-in-law and father-in-law, Victor and Louise Davis; brothers-in-law, Fiemster Hinson, Travis Taylor and Steve Davis; two sisters-in-law both named Helen Dupuy.

Ben is survived by his wife, Carol of Lincoln, Montana; sons James (Valerie) Dupuy of Milledgeville, Georgia and Joseph (Kelly) Dupuy of Simi Valley, California; brother John (Ede) Dupre` of Lafayette, Louisiana; sisters Mary Hinson of Doraville, Georgia and Vivian Taylor of Houston, Texas; grandchildren Kyle Dupuy and Jenna Dupuy of Simi Valley, California; step-grandson, Michael David of Davenport, Florida; two step-granddaughters, numerous nieces and nephews, many close friends, and his special little dog, Shivers.

A memorial service celebrating Ben’s life will be held at a later date.  Memorials donations in Ben’s name are suggested to Lincoln Baptist Church, PO Box 175, Lincoln, MT 59639. Please visit below to offer the family a condolence or to share a memory of Ben.
